Cell behaviour on a polyaniline nanoprotrusion structure surface.
Hyoryung Nam1, Taechang An2, Geunbae Lim3
1Department of Integrative Biosciences and Biotechnology, Pohang University of Science and Technology, Pohang, Korea.
Researchers created novel nanoprotrusion structures using polyaniline, mimicking the extracellular matrix. These structures significantly influenced cell behavior, offering new possibilities for cell culture and tissue engineering applications.

Background:
- The extracellular matrix (ECM) is crucial for cellular mechanical support and behavior.
- Nanoscale structures exhibit ECM-like functions, influencing cellular responses.
- Developing biomimetic materials is key for advanced cell culture.
Purpose of the Study:
- To fabricate nanoprotrusion structures using polyaniline.
- To evaluate the impact of these nanostructures on cell behavior.
- To explore the potential of nanostructured polyaniline as a cell culture substrate.
Main Methods:
- Fabrication of polyaniline nanoprotrusion structures via a simple method.
- Utilizing these nanostructures as cell culture plates.
- Observing and analyzing cellular responses to the nanostructured surface.
Main Results:
- Successful fabrication of polyaniline nanoprotrusion structures.
- Demonstrated influence of nanoprotrusions on cell behavior.
- Indicated potential for controlled cellular responses on nanostructured surfaces.
Conclusions:
- Polyaniline nanoprotrusions can be readily fabricated.
- Nanostructured surfaces modulate cell behavior.
- These findings suggest applications in advanced cell culture and regenerative medicine.
